While I was at Walt Disney World this last time, I learned several things. Really, all you have to do is ask a Cast Member, (all Disney Resort/Park employees are called Cast Members), and each one has a wealth of information they are ready to impart.
MOST IMPORTANT!!!!
When it is time to select your Fast Passes for your trip, start with THE LAST DAY you will spend at the park. A very well-informed cast member told me about this. Here is why:
So, my family and I are going to Walt Disney World on December 22 of this year! (Insert Happy Squeal!). Sixty days before we check in, we are able to make ALL of our Fast Pass choices for the entire trip!!!! So, on October 23, we will be able to make our Fast Pass choices for December 22 THROUGH 28. Does this make sense?
Now think about it. There are people who are arriving December 20 and leaving December 26. They were able to make their fast pass choices on October 21 and some of them are on the same days we will be trying to get on October 23.
So, when I log onto My Disney Experience, the first date I am going to select will be December 27. I will choose Animal Kingdom and immediately, (hopefully), select Avatar Flight of Passage. Then I will select December 26 and hope to get Hollywood Studios Slinky Dog Ride.
While we were at the parks last week, I saw how this really does work. I was able to get last minute fast passes for most other rides, but the BIG, most popular ones, (for the time being), were NEVER available.
SECOND, when you select Fast Passes, you can only select them for one park. (Makes sense, really). Try to get the times as close together and as close to your arrival time as possible. Once you have used all three of your fast passes, you may add more. You cannot add a Fast Pass until your original three have been used OR you cancel the ones that haven't been used.
FINALLY, several rides offer a "Single Rider" option. If you are okay riding with a stranger, this is a great way to get on that ride sooner. There is no guarantee that you will get in really fast, but, most likely you will. We did this A LOT at California Adventureland's Cars Land rides!!! (At Disneyland).
